Drought kills 10,000 crocodiles in Kenya's Kamnarok lake

About 10,000 crocodiles died in Kenya due to drought on Lake Kamnarok

Order 10 thousand crocodiles died at the Kenyan lake Kamnarok, which barely survived the worst drought in 40 years. This was reported by radio station SABC.

Kamnarok is known as a lake, which was home to the second largest population of crocodiles on the continent, second only to Lake Chad. According to the source, due to the drought, not only crocodiles, but also other animals, including elephants, died. The cause of mass death was not only drought, but also a crack formed in the earth's crust, into which a significant part of the water of Kamnarok drains.

Local residents say that crocodiles often wander into villages to people in search of food. In this regard, the Kenyan authorities have developed a plan for the resettlement of crocodiles in other parts of the country.
